Kidney beans are one of the most diabetes-friendly carbohydrate foods available in mainstream US grocery stores. A half-cup cooked serving provides 20 grams of carbohydrate with 6 grams of fiber, 7.5 grams of plant protein, and a glycemic index of approximately 28 — among the lowest of any carbohydrate-containing food. The Jenkins Archives of Internal Medicine trial showed substituting legumes for refined grains lowered A1C by 0.5 percentage points over 3 months. Kidney beans also produce the documented second-meal effect, improving glucose response at subsequent meals. The variety differences are largely culinary — red kidney beans dominate in chili and Cajun cuisine; white kidney beans (cannellini) are common in Italian dishes. The single practical safety consideration is that raw or undercooked kidney beans contain phytohaemagglutinin, a lectin toxin destroyed by thorough boiling. Canned beans are pre-cooked and safe.

Glycemic Impact

Kidney beans produce a flat, modest glucose response. CGM users typically see peaks 15 to 25 mg/dL above baseline with a half-cup serving. The combination of soluble fiber, resistant starch, and plant protein produces a slow, sustained curve. The second-meal effect means glucose response at later meals is also improved.

The Phytohaemagglutinin Caveat

  • Raw or undercooked kidney beans contain phytohaemagglutinin (PHA), a lectin toxin.
  • Symptoms 1-3 hours after eating: severe nausea, vomiting, diarrhea, abdominal pain.
  • Recovery typically within 24 hours; rarely requires hospitalization.
  • Mechanism: PHA agglutinates red blood cells and damages gut lining.
  • Thorough boiling for at least 10 minutes (most recipes call for 30-60 min) destroys PHA.
  • Slow cookers may not reach destruction temperature — boil first on stovetop.
  • Canned kidney beans are pre-cooked and safe.
  • Red kidney beans have the highest PHA content; white kidney beans less but should also be cooked.

Red vs White (Cannellini)

  • Dark red kidney beans: most common; deep red color; sturdy in chili.
  • Light red kidney beans: pinkish; common in Cajun and Caribbean cuisine.
  • White kidney beans (cannellini): cream-colored; milder flavor; common in Italian dishes.
  • Red varieties contain anthocyanins — same polyphenols as blueberries.
  • White varieties lack anthocyanins but otherwise have similar nutrition.
  • Choice is culinary — both work in most recipes.

Cooking Methods

  • From dried: soak overnight, drain, fresh water, boil hard for 10 min then reduce heat; simmer 60-90 min total.
  • Pressure cooker: 25-30 min high pressure; natural release.
  • Slow cooker: NOT recommended unless beans are pre-boiled for 10 min; otherwise PHA risk.
  • Canned: rinse and use; pre-cooked and safe.
  • Cooled and reheated develops resistant starch.

Sodium Considerations

  • Canned kidney beans: 350-500 mg sodium per half-cup.
  • Rinsing reduces sodium by ~40%.
  • Low-sodium versions: 100-250 mg per half-cup.
  • Home-cooked from dried: essentially salt-free.
  • For adults with hypertension, choose low-sodium or rinse thoroughly.

Who Should Be Careful

  • People who eat raw or undercooked beans — never consume raw kidney beans.
  • People with IBS — beans can trigger symptoms; gradual introduction helps.
  • People with chronic kidney disease — moderate potassium and phosphorus.
  • People with G6PD deficiency — some beans (fava) trigger hemolysis; kidney beans generally safe.
  • People on warfarin — beans contain modest vitamin K; consistent intake.

Are raw kidney beans dangerous?

Yes. Raw or undercooked kidney beans contain phytohaemagglutinin, a lectin toxin that causes severe nausea, vomiting, and diarrhea within 1-3 hours of consumption. Thorough boiling for at least 10 minutes destroys the toxin. Slow cookers may not reach high enough temperatures to destroy it — boil dried kidney beans on the stovetop or pressure-cook before adding to slow-cooker recipes. Canned kidney beans are pre-cooked and safe. Red kidney beans have the highest lectin content; white kidney beans (cannellini) have less but should also be thoroughly cooked.

What's the difference between red and white kidney beans?

Red kidney beans (dark red and light red varieties) and white kidney beans (cannellini) are the same species (Phaseolus vulgaris) with different pigment patterns. Nutritionally they are similar — 20 g carb, 6-7 g fiber, 7-8 g protein per half cup. Red kidney beans contain anthocyanins (the same polyphenols as blueberries) for modest cardiovascular benefits. White kidney beans lack anthocyanins but are milder in flavor. Cannellini are common in Italian cuisine; red kidney are common in chili and Cajun cooking.

How do I make chili with kidney beans diabetes-friendly?

Standard chili made with kidney beans, ground turkey or beef, tomato, onion, and spices is naturally diabetes-friendly. A cup of meat-and-bean chili provides about 25 g carbohydrate (mostly from beans), 8 g fiber, and 20 g protein. Modifications: use lean ground turkey or 93% lean beef; rinse canned beans to reduce sodium; reduce or skip the masa flour thickener that some recipes use; cornbread on the side adds substantial extra carb (skip or use almond-flour version). The chili itself is excellent diabetes-friendly comfort food.
